Output 42430eafbeba1a711a9127c0a7d5016a3bcc46956cd180b52c6e8e65bf24a75e:0

value
32530
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70f78b024b09d3cd6a17ce034a05d58135a59ff8 OP_EQUAL
address
3BzL9coqtmhUFZD4vC68FzfZFaC2QUXWZ7
transaction
42430eafbeba1a711a9127c0a7d5016a3bcc46956cd180b52c6e8e65bf24a75e
spent
true